Sand-filled trucks and thousands of police officers will be used to thwart attacks like those in which suspected Islamic militants drove trucks into holiday crowdsNew York City will deploy sand-filled trucks and thousands of police officers as fragment of a plan to protect revelers at this year’s modern Year’s Eve celebrations in Times Square,mindful of two deadly truck attacks in Europe this year.
As many as 2 million people are expected to gather on Saturday to welcome the modern year, and authorities said on Thursday they were aware of no credible threat to the annual festivities at the famed Manhattan crossroads.
